如何屏蔽ChatGPT相关信息
介绍
ChatGPT是一个先进的自然语言处理模型,可以生成与人类对话类似的文本。然而,有时候我们需要屏蔽ChatGPT生成的相关信息。本文将介绍几种方法来屏蔽ChatGPT相关信息,以满足用户需求。
方法一:过滤关键词
第一种方法是通过过滤关键词的方式来屏蔽ChatGPT生成的相关信息。我们可以创建一个关键词列表,包括ChatGPT相关的词汇,例如“ChatGPT”、“OpenAI”等。然后,通过在生成的文本中搜索这些关键词,并将其替换为占位符或空格来屏蔽相关信息。这种方法简单有效,但可能会导致一些语义上的问题。
方法二:使用黑名单
第二种方法是创建一个黑名单,包括ChatGPT生成的相关词语和短语。通过将这些词语和短语添加到黑名单中,我们可以在生成文本时排除它们。这可以通过在文本生成过程中检查每个生成的句子是否包含黑名单中的词语来实现。如果包含,则可以选择重新生成句子,直到不包含黑名单词语为止。这种方法可以较为精确地屏蔽ChatGPT相关信息,但可能会导致文本生成速度变慢。
方法三:后处理过滤
第三种方法是在ChatGPT生成的文本之后进行后处理过滤。在生成文本之后,我们可以使用自然语言处理技术,例如关键词提取、实体识别等,来筛选生成的文本并过滤掉ChatGPT相关信息。这种方法可以更加灵活地屏蔽相关信息,但会增加系统的复杂性和计算资源消耗。
方法四:文本分类
第四种方法是使用文本分类技术来判断ChatGPT生成的文本是否与相关信息相关。我们可以通过训练一个文本分类器,将ChatGPT生成的文本与非相关的文本进行区分。然后,我们可以根据分类结果来决定是否显示生成的文本。这种方法需要大量的标注数据和模型训练,但可以更加准确地屏蔽ChatGPT相关信息。
总结
在需要屏蔽ChatGPT生成的相关信息时,我们可以采用多种方法来实现。通过过滤关键词、使用黑名单、后处理过滤和文本分类等方法,我们可以根据具体需求来选择最合适的屏蔽方法。无论采用何种方法,我们都应该平衡信息屏蔽的准确性和效率,以提供良好的用户体验。